Article 69 - Family Advocacy Mental Health Juvenile Justice Programs
§ 27-69-103. Programs established

The family advocacy behavioral and mental health juvenile justice programs are established for system-of-care family advocates and family systems navigators for individuals with behavioral or mental health disorders in the juvenile justice population that must be implemented and monitored by the office of behavioral health, with input, cooperation, and support from the division of criminal justice, created in section 24-33.5-502, the task force created in section 18-1.9-104, and family advocacy coalitions.
